Position Summary The Prep Cook will help assist the kitchen with prepping food for the coming days and weeks in advance.
Key Responsibilities
Perform routine kitchen tasks
Follow the prep list created to plan duties
Label and stock all ingredients on shelves so they can be organized and easily accessible
Measure ingredients and seasonings to be used in cooking
Prepare cooking ingredients by washing and chopping vegetables, cutting meat, and other meal prep
Set up workstations and ingredients so that food can be prepared according to recipes
Undertake basic cooking duties, such as reducing sauces and parboiling food
Prepare simple dishes, such as salads and entrees
Maintain a clean and orderly kitchen by washing dishes, sanitizing surfaces, and taking out trash
Ensure that all food and other items are stored properly
Comply with nutrition and sanitation guidelines
Perform other kitchen duties as assigned
